I had my Son-in-Law install my Billsteins about 3years ago and 50K miles. set to 2.1. I also had him install Mevotech UCA's. $100 and he was in there anyways.
While he was at it, added tuftruck Springs to the rears. Could not be happier.
I could have and seriously thought about just going 2.1 adn not worrying about UCA;s. then I thought, for a $100 why not have the option of goign to 2.8. Most of my research showed that even at 2.8, the problems were rare BUT rare does not mean NONE. 2.1 I only read on guy who had issues and that was rare enogh I did not worry about it.
again, I would not change a thing that I had done and could not be happier. truck rides great, handles loaded well and goes where I want, confidently.
Bills are terrific. woudl nto hesitate to go 2.1 on stock UCA's TUfTRuck springs are what teh truck should have came with, form the factory.
